According to an annual report, the biotech and pharmaceutical sectors still have some supply chain hurdles to overcome to hit their sustainability targets. Despite their commitment to achieving net-zero emissions, these industries face significant obstacles in their supply chains that may hinder their progress. As they work towards more sustainable practices, addressing these challenges remains a critical focus for stakeholders in both sectors.
